Pennard Vets appoints first Group Clinical Director

FIVP member Pennard Vets has welcomed Serina Filler to its team as its first Group Clinical Director.

Dr Filler has over 12 years of experience as a veterinary surgeon, and is also a published author and industry speaker. She will now take on a leadership role at Pennard Vets, strategising business plans across the group’s eight practices.

During her veterinary training in Austria, Dr Filler ran a cat rescue network. She completed her final year at Washington State University, USA, and after qualifying worked in private clinics and a teaching hospital in Germany.

Dr Filler did her postgraduate studies in the UK and spent three years studying for her PhD in feline hemoplasmas under Prof Severine Tasker.

She went on to gain a clinical qualification in feline medicine while working at London Cat Clinic, where she also supported the practice’s transition into a 24-hour hospital. She worked in a non-practice role for two years, before returning to practice as a clinical lead at a subscription-based start-up.

In her new role at Pennard Vets, Dr Filler will be supporting, mentoring, and leading the clinical teams. She will also develop and oversee new protocols, practical workflow improvements and business planning across the group.

Dr Filler says: “From everything I know about Pennard Vets, it’s a place where people do the right thing, there is a genuine commitment to its teams, clients and pets to deliver excellence in veterinary care, and I can’t wait to be a part of that.”

Founded in Sevenoaks in 1890, Pennard Vets now consists of eight practices across Kent. In 2021, it became the largest practice in the the world to transfer into employee ownership within an employee ownership trust.

It also became the first practice in Europe to be B-Corp certified in 2022 – a certification which recognises high standards of social and environmental performance, public transparency and legal accountability.
